Re: bone tutorial
By default, bones move points/images by its strength. You must set the bone strength to zero (using the bone strength tool). That way, your bone lever won't move any point, but you still can use it as a smart bone.withoutaclue wrote:While on the topic of bone tutorials. Anyone know where there is an idiots guide/tutorial to smart bones using dials. Everytime I move my bones I just rotate the vector layer. The anime 9 tutorial doesn't show you just explains it. I don't understand. Sorry.
Also, be sure your bone lever don't be parent of any other bone (at least you specifically want it).

Selgin, how you make a bone without a parent?
Re: bone tutorial
De-select all bones (return) and click with the add bone tool (a).
